22 Beacon Drive is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in Goosnargh, Preston, Preston (PR3 2BA). It has a recorded floor area of 131 m² (around 1410 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2016) shows a C (score 73). The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 84).
It hasn't traded since September 2007, a hold of 19 years that's notably long for the area. That sale landed at the peak of the pre-credit-crunch market, which is a useful reference point when interpreting the price. At 131 m² the property is well over the postcode median (93 m² across 13 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 77% of similar EPCs). Today's modelled estimate of £268,000 is 29.2% above the 2007 sale price.
